Jewel larceny defendant granted $50,000 bail

QUINCY Alexander (no address given) was granted $50,000 bail yesterday on a larceny from the person charge.
Before Acting Chief Magistrate Priya Sewnarine-Beharry, he denied that, last January 12, he stole one gold chain, valued $30,000, from Eslyn Fanfare.
Police Corporal Venetta Pindar, prosecuting, said the virtual complainant was a pedestrian when the defendant rode up behind her, snatched the jewel off her neck and escaped.
However, the prosecutor said he was arrested later and identified as the perpetrator.
The case has been transferred to another court for April 5.
